StratBridge and Shubert Ticketing to Help Broadway Theaters Increase Attendance With Integrated Ticket Sales and Analysis

August 21, 2007
Repost This

BOSTON, Aug. 21 /PRNewswire/ — StratBridge announced today it has joined together with Shubert Ticketing to provide enhanced Web-based ticket analysis capabilities to Broadway and Off Broadway theaters. These capabilities will allow Shubert Ticketing clients to increase sales and better manage seasonal fluctuations in the marketplace. Combining Shubert Ticketing’s STAR System for ticket sales and StratBridge’s StratTix sales analysis system allows producers, presenters and marketers to better understand ticket sales trends and create effective promotions.

Shubert Ticketing is a division of Shubert Organization, a leading force in the American theater for over 100 years. Shubert owns or operates 19 Broadway and Off Broadway theaters, in addition to venues in Boston, Philadelphia and Washington, D.C. Shubert Ticketing’s core software application, the innovative STAR System, is one of the industry’s leading tools for ticket sales, inventory management and reporting. Through its Telecharge.com consumer ticket sales service, Shubert Ticketing provides venue clients with the infrastructure to sell tickets online, by phone and at the box office.

“With eight performances a week and productions running for years, Broadway shows have to analyze an extraordinary amount of sales data,” said David Andrews, vice president of Shubert Ticketing. “Our clients needed to be able to display that information in a more meaningful, intuitive way. By integrating StratTix with the STAR System, venues now can see graphic interpretations of real-time information in easy-to-read charts, allowing them to act more quickly to increase sales and stabilize seasonal fluctuations.”

As the STAR System feeds ticket sales information into StratTix, the system delivers data in a graphical representation of the venue. This allows producers, presenters and marketing teams to gain a higher understanding of ticket sales, from “facility-level” down to “seat-level,” so they can:

   — see previously hidden ticket purchase patterns and trends for one      performance, several performances or an entire run;   — more easily track the impact on sales from marketing campaigns such as      advertising, promotions and direct mail;   — monitor the effects of price changes on sales both visually and      quantitatively.   

“Broadway shows have a unique ticketing challenge,” said Matt Marolda, StratBridge founder and CEO. “They have so many performances – as many as 400 a year – and need to make sure their sales average meets or exceeds profitable levels throughout the course of the year. Together, Shubert Ticketing and StratTix provide the details the shows need, in a format that makes sense, so they can better identify slower sales periods and slower moving seats and develop strong promotions to keep sales on the mark.”

About Shubert Ticketing

Shubert Ticketing is a division of The Shubert Organization, Broadway’s largest theatre owner and operator, with additional venues in Boston, Washington, and Philadelphia, and a provider of ticketing services nationwide. Created 15 years ago to provide ticketing at Shubert-owned and operated theatres, Shubert Ticketing has grown to become the ticketing industry’s standard for long-running open engagements. Shubert Ticketing’s powerful STAR system is now used by venues across the country to sell tickets at box offices, on the web, at call centers, and through hundreds of third-party agents, such Expedia, Travelocity, and Orbitz. Drawing upon The Shubert Organization’s 100 years of experience, Shubert Ticketing is at the forefront of the ticketing industry, delivering innovative solutions for its private- label clients and the many users of its Telecharge.com box office, call center, and Internet services.

About StratBridge

Cambridge, Mass.-based StratBridge provides instant analytics software that enables business people to perform exhaustive diligence research at the touch of a button. StratBridge.net is a Web-native system that seamlessly extracts data from internal and external sources, regardless of format, and visually renders it in Internet browsers and Microsoft Office applications. A variety of customers, including professional sports franchises, institutional and individual investors, consultants and business leaders, use the software to quickly understand complex data patterns.
